Output 178c3e2c1509388746343f3de7192723af3a0527169d65c3f382d5fc8d5e435b:1

value
4965079621
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3b903eae43a9c8181a7934c414602b4f3fc3e7f OP_EQUAL
address
3PuhmFHgvFqBFHxp6Mav5xkbfNDmRgp7by
transaction
178c3e2c1509388746343f3de7192723af3a0527169d65c3f382d5fc8d5e435b
spent
true